Listed Below are the Perth Hills Region - Western Australia - Holiday Activities, Tours, Attractions - Find where to Go, what to See and Do.The Perth Hills Region, east of Perth offers a wonderful mix of pristine natural bushland, wildflowers, waterfalls and creeks, tall trees, spectacular views, art galleries, craft outlets, vineyards, cellar doors, restaurants and cafes. The heart of the Perth Hills region is Mundaring and the Mundaring Arts Centre is the major focus for art in the area. The Mundaring Weir with the famous, historic water pipeline to Kalgoorlie is also worth visiting and the weir surrounds has an open-air cinema and a fantastic outdoor concert amphitheatre. The Weir also marks the start of many bushwalking trails though the beautiful bushland in the area and the famous Munda Biddi bike trail which is the among the longest mountain bike trail in Australia. Visit the he Perth Hills National Park Centre for information about walking, camping, riding and seeing the many attractions in the area. Kalamunda is also a favourite spot for art, jewellery, crafts and gifts stores to explore ad has an intriguing History Village to explore. The Perth Hills area offers visitors a wide range of attractions and activities from natural areas and forests, art and crafts, wine tasting and food outlets and friendly communities.
